German

Etymology

brennen +‎ Punkt

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): /ˈbʁɛnˌpʊŋkt/
  • Audio:(file)
  • Audio (Austria):(file)
  • Hyphenation: Brenn‧punkt

Noun

Brennpunkt m (strong, genitive Brennpunkts, plural Brennpunkte)

  1. (optics) focus, focal point (point at which reflected or refracted rays of light converge)
    Synonym: Fokus
  2. (mathematics) focus (point of a conic at which rays reflected from a curve or surface converge)
